hike

/haɪk/
Dictionary

noun

  • A long walk.
  • An abrupt increase.

    "The tenants were not happy with the rent hike."

  • The snap of the ball to start a play.
  • A sharp upward tug to raise something.

verb

  • To take a long walk for pleasure or exercise.

    "Don't forget to bring the map when we go hiking tomorrow."

  • To unfairly or suddenly raise a price.
  • To snap the ball to start a play.
  • To lean out to the windward side of a sailboat in order to counterbalance the effects of the wind on the sails.
  • To pull up or tug upwards sharply.

    "She hiked her skirt up."
